Abstract

The invention discloses a kind of dosage calculation rod for children, belong to medical science dosage computational tool technical field, comprise plug and be set in the quill group on plug, quill group comprises inner sleeve and can be set in the outer sleeve on inner sleeve axially slidably, and described plug is rotatably loaded in described inner sleeve; The present invention can, conveniently by the per weight dosage of known infant body weight, medicine used, directly can read single or the daily dose of this infant, and cost be low, and structure is simple, easy to use.

Description

Dosage calculation rod for children
Technical field
The present invention relates to a kind of medical science dosage computational tool, relate to a kind of for paediatrics specifically, after clear and definite medicine per weight dosage, the instrument of dosage can be obtained rapidly according to data such as children's body weight or ages, be applicable to the medical spaces such as hospital, clinic, pharmacy, be equally applicable to Parents and calculate the dosage that children commonly use non-prescribed medicine.
Background technology
At present, domestic most hospital or clinic, pharmacy etc. relate to the medical space of children, and medical worker, when carrying out children's dosage and calculating, often adopts rough age bracket estimation algorithm to carry out mental arithmetic.Drug variety is less in the past, and when medical worker's workload is little, age bracket estimation algorithm has certain applicability for veteran medical worker.In recent years, along with increasing sharply of drug variety, medical worker grasps more difficult for children's dosage; Simultaneously along with the continuous lifting of social life level, child age is increasing with body weight deviation, and estimate that dosage exists dosage deficiency according to the age, sb.'s illness took a turn for the worse; Or dosage is excessive, the potential safety hazard such as poisoning or serious adverse reaction.
" paediatrics " 8 years systems, numerous medical science ancient books and records such as " new pharmacology " 16 editions, " clinical application notice " versions in 2005 all list more accurate children Rapid Dose Calculation method.Although solve the inaccurate problem of children Rapid Dose Calculation, computing method are complicated, need the time spending outpatient service doctor a large amount of for calculating.More and more receive publicity in children safety, under the situation that medical amount is increased sharply, require that outpatient service doctor must calculate children dosage quickly and accurately.
In order to solve the problem of children Rapid Dose Calculation complexity, the Chinese invention patent (patent No.: 88203021) disclose a kind of slipstick by adult's dosage conversion children dosage that name is called " dosage slide rule for children ".This slipstick by indicate 1-18 year children's monthly age, age, the main scale of body weight and dosage and the attached chi that indicates adult's dosage form, on the left of mobile attached chi to infant corresponding age or body weight, read the children dose data that dosage data of being grown up on the right side of attached chi 2 are corresponding, obtain the substitution ratio of children dosage and adult's dosage.Some problems that the dosage that this patent solves children calculates, i.e. the conversion problem of children dosage and adult's dosage, but it does not solve calculation of complex at all, the problem of spended time.Still need after obtaining the conversion scale of child dose and adult human dose to be converted into child dose by the multiplication of 3 decimals.Make doctor process disease task efficiency greatly to reduce, for the large hospital that patient is many, patient or its family members also will lengthen time of waiting to see the doctor of queuing up, and cause discontented to the work of hospital's health care worker of patient or its family members.
Summary of the invention
The object of the present invention is to provide a kind of can according to the dosage calculation rod for children calculating children's dosage according to body weight and drug dose relation fast.
Technical scheme of the present invention is: a kind of dosage calculation rod for children, comprise plug and be set in the quill group on plug, quill group comprises inner sleeve and can be set in the outer sleeve on inner sleeve axially slidably, and described plug is rotatably loaded in described inner sleeve;
Described plug one end be circumferentially provided with some representation unit body weight dosages circumference scale, described each circumferential scale along mandrel axis to the axial dose calibration extending to form some expression dosages,
Described inner sleeve is provided with the axial body weight scale representing body weight, axial dose calibration one_to_one corresponding on described axial body weight scale and described plug, and the numerical value of the numerical value of described circumferential scale and axial body weight scale is long-pending, the numerical value of the axial dose calibration orthogonal with axial body weight scale with described circumferential scale is identical; Described inner sleeve is provided with pointer near plug circumference scale side, and described pointer parallels with plug circumference scale;
Described outer sleeve is circumferentially provided with the body weight window reading body weight scale and the dosage window reading dosage, and the position of described body weight window is expert at consistent with the axial body weight scale of inner sleeve, and the position of described dosage window is expert at consistent with inner sleeve pointer.
Described inner sleeve is also provided with the expression children monthly age corresponding with described axial body weight scale children's monthly age scale and represent children year age children year age scale,
Wherein, the relation of children's monthly age scale and axial body weight scale meets, axial body weight=7.5+ [(monthly age+9)/2-6] × 5; Children year age scale and the relation of axial body weight scale meet, axial body weight=7.5+ [(year age × 7-5)/2-6] × 5;
Described outer sleeve be circumferentially provided with read children's monthly age monthly age window and read children year age year age window, and described monthly age window is expert at corresponding with the children's monthly age scale on inner sleeve, described age in year, window was expert at corresponding with the children's scale in age in year on inner sleeve, monthly age window and age in year window and described body weight window and dosage window be in circumferentially same.
Described plug is rotatably loaded in described inner sleeve and refers to: plug one end is provided with step, and inner sleeve one end end face is near step, and the inner sleeve other end is axially positioned on plug by register pin.
Certainly, also can adopt other plug and the connected mode of inner sleeve, can mutually rotate as long as meet between plug and inner sleeve and can not slide to axial.
Describedly can to refer to by the outer sleeve be set in axially slidably on inner sleeve: inner sleeve is provided with axial fin, and outer sleeve is provided with the chute coordinated with described fin.Certainly, also can adopt other inner sleeve and the connected mode of outer sleeve, can mutually slide axially as long as meet between inner sleeve and outer sleeve and can not mutually rotate.
Described chute or be rectangle or for swallow-tail form, shape and the described chute of described fin are suitable.
Described plug circumference scale and axial dose calibration are uniformly distributed, and the axial body weight scale of described inner sleeve is uniformly distributed.Scale is uniformly distributed is convenient to processing and reading numerical values.
Described inner sleeve corresponds to the periphery hollow out of plug high scale matrix section.Be convenient to read data.
Described monthly age window, age in year window, body weight window or dosage window be provided with color box.Mark action can be played to numerical value in window, be convenient to digital independent.
The present invention can according to children's body weight and medicament categories calculate fast children's single or day dosage, three-dimensional computational tool provided by the invention solves the insurmountable binary quadratic equation of slipstick in the past: dosage=body weight × per weight dosage.Because the per weight dosage of often kind of medicine is constant, as long as know the body weight of children, just dosage can be read by the graduation apparatus on plug.
The present invention can also calculate the body weight (Kg) of normal development children fast according to the age: the children for the 3-12 month: body weight=7.5+ [(monthly age+9)/2-6] × 5; Children more than 1 years old, body weight=7.5+ [(year age × 7-5)/2-6] × 5.
The present invention can also combine with the conventional column type medical instrument such as torch, pen, is convenient for carrying, can calculates at any time.
Compared with the prior art the present invention has following technique effect: 1, by the per weight dosage of known infant body weight, medicine used, directly can read single or the daily dose of this infant, doctor directly can read the dosage of medication when the different medicine of prescription, greatly save computing time, reduce the time that patient wait goes to a doctor, eliminate patient or its family members complaint to hospital and health care worker, improve doctor-patient relationship.Also avoid, because the medical infant environmental factor such as noisy of crying causes mental arithmetic mistake, ensure that the drug safety of infant simultaneously.2, itself and the conventional column type medical instrument such as torch, pen can combine by the present invention, and make this product easy to carry, doctor can carry with, and takes.3, due to the present invention can facilitate directly obtain single or day dosage, the head of a family use children commonly use non-prescribed medicine, particularly can be calculated the dosage of infant during cold drug by calculation rod, avoid administration mistake.The advantages such as 4, also to have cost low in the present invention, and structure is simple, easy to use.

Embodiment
Preferred embodiment
As shown in Figure 1, 2, a kind of dosage calculation rod for children, comprise plug 1 and be set in the quill group on plug, quill group comprises inner sleeve 2 and outer sleeve 3, outer sleeve 3 to be set on inner sleeve 2 and can to slide axially along inner sleeve 2, concrete structure is that inner sleeve is provided with axial fin 8, outer sleeve is provided with the chute 7 coordinated with described fin 8, for the ease of the assembling of inside and outside sleeve, here chute adopts the version of one end open, makes outer sleeve 3 and inner sleeve 2 realize sliding axially by the cooperation of chute 7 and fin 8.In the present embodiment, chute adopts rectangular channel, and also can select dovetail groove or other version as required, along with the difference of sliding groove structure, shape and the described chute of described fin are suitable.In order to prevent outer sleeve 3 from slippage inner sleeve 2, after inside and outside sleeve installs, shelves pin can be provided with at the chute open at one end of outer sleeve.
Described plug 1 is loaded in described inner sleeve 2, and plug 1 can rotate mutually with inner sleeve 2; Concrete structure is that plug 1 one end is provided with step 5, and inner sleeve 2 one end end face is near step 5, and inner sleeve 2 other end is axially positioned on plug 1 by register pin 6.
Described plug 1 one end is circumferentially provided with some representation unit body weight dosages circumference scale 1-1, and described per weight dosage refers to the dosage of every kg body weight.So-called circumferential scale refers to that scale distributes around plug circumference one circle.Described each circumferential scale axially extends to form the axial dose calibration 1-2 of some expression dosages along plug 1, described dosage refer to children each/daily measure, this dosage=children's body weight × per weight dosage.Described axial scale refers to that scale is along plug axial distribution.Circumferential scale on described plug and axial scale form the graduation apparatus on plug periphery.
Described inner sleeve 2 is provided with the axial body weight scale 2-1 representing body weight, that is inner sleeve 2 is provided with the body weight scale that a line distributes vertically, axial dose calibration 1-2 one_to_one corresponding on described axial body weight scale 2-1 and described plug 1, and the numerical value of the numerical value of described circumferential scale 1-1 and axial body weight scale 2-1 is long-pending, the numerical value of the axial dose calibration orthogonal with axial body weight scale with described circumferential scale is identical; Described inner sleeve is provided with pointer 2-2 near the circumferential scale side of plug 1, and described pointer 2-2 parallels with the circumferential scale of plug 1;
Described outer sleeve 3 is circumferentially provided with the body weight window 3-1 reading body weight scale and the dosage window 3-2 reading dosage, the position of described body weight window 3-1 is expert at consistent with the axial body weight scale 2-1 of inner sleeve, and the position of described dosage window 3-2 is expert at consistent with inner sleeve pointer 2-2.Described inner sleeve 2 is also provided with the expression children monthly age corresponding with described axial body weight scale 2-1 children's monthly age scale 2-3 and represent children year age children year age scale 2-4,
Wherein, the relation of children monthly age scale 2-3 and axial body weight scale 2-1 meets, axial body weight=7.5+ [(monthly age+9)/2-6] × 5; Children year age scale 2-4 and axial body weight scale 2-1 relation meet, axial body weight=7.5+ [(year age × 7-5)/2-6] × 5;
Described outer sleeve 3 be circumferentially provided with read children's monthly age monthly age window 3-3 and read children year age year age window 3-4, and described monthly age window 3-3 is expert at corresponding with the children's monthly age scale 2-3 on inner sleeve, described age in year, window 3-4 was expert at corresponding with the children scale 2-4 in age in year on inner sleeve 2, monthly age window 3-3 and age in year window 3-4 and described body weight window 3-1 and dosage window 3-2 be in circumferentially same.
The circumferential scale of described plug 1 and axial dose calibration are uniformly distributed, and the axial body weight scale of described inner sleeve is uniformly distributed.For the ease of digital independent on plug, described inner sleeve corresponds to the periphery hollow out of plug high scale matrix section.
Described monthly age window 3-3, age in year window 3-4, body weight window 3-1 or dosage window 3-2 is provided with color box 4.
